English
Etymology
From class + -eme.
Noun
classeme (plural classemes)
- (semiotics) A generic or contextual seme, denoting a group of objects.
1986, Umberto Eco, Semiotics and the Philosophy of Language, →ISBN, page 190:Given that "bark" has two classemes, human and canine, it is the presence of the dog or the commissioner that decides whether "bark" is taken in a literal or figurative sense.
